Paired with jockey Sam Feilden, Captain Kinsella has won 2 of 6 races together—a 33 percent win rate that stands in sharp contrast to his overall career record of roughly 1 win per 12 races. That relationship appears to matter. On normal ground conditions, his win rate climbs to roughly 1 in 7 races, and over shorter distances—under five furlongs—he has won 1 of his 4 attempts, a respectable 25 percent. The problem, however, is consistency: moved up to Class 4 races, where the standard rises noticeably, he has never won. Seven attempts, seven defeats. He belongs in lower-grade company where those conditions align—normal ground, shorter distances, with Feilden in the saddle if possible—and that is where his next opportunity may finally arrive.
Trained by John Gallagher at Chastleton in Oxfordshire, Captain Kinsella remains an active runner despite the long layoff from victory. The yard has had a productive season with 8 winners to its name, so the infrastructure to produce winners is there. For a horse with his profile—capable but brittle, and deeply reliant on the right circumstances—finding that exact combination again is everything.
